Kim Bu-gyeom's Wife: "My Husband Is Embarrassed Because of My Older Brother Lee Young-hoon, Tears Flow"
Former lawmaker Kim Bu-gyeom, who ran for the Democratic Party of Korea's party leader election / Photo by Yonhap News
View original image[Asia Economy Intern Reporter Kang Juhee] The wife of former lawmaker Kim Bu-gyeom, who is running for the leadership of the Democratic Party of Korea, expressed that her husband is "in an embarrassing situation" due to her older brother, former Seoul National University professor Lee Young-hoon, author of 'Anti-Japan Tribalism.'
On the 4th, Ms. Lee posted a message titled 'I am Lee Yumi, the wife of former lawmaker Kim Bu-gyeom' on Kim’s Facebook, opening with, "I heard that negative remarks are circulating about lawmaker Kim Bu-gyeom because of Professor Lee Young-hoon, and I want to share my distress."
She explained, "My eldest brother (Lee Young-hoon) was expelled from university and on the run due to student activism. Police frequently raided our home. My third brother was imprisoned for student activism, tried, and served over three years in jail. My younger brother was taken by the police after graduating university for the bombing of the American Cultural Center, tortured, and imprisoned for over two years," adding, "I grew up in a family involved in the democratization movement. I met my husband through my third brother’s introduction and married him in early 1982."
She continued, "I was also taken by the police and the Agency for National Security Planning (ANSP) three times in 1980, 1986, and 1992," saying, "In 1980, when I was dating, the Gwangju Uprising broke out, and my husband was nationally wanted for the 'Kim Dae-jung Conspiracy Case.' I was working at the Daegu branch of Hanil Bank and was taken from the National Police Agency’s Public Security Division as his girlfriend."
Ms. Lee also revealed, "After marriage, in 1986, when my husband returned to school and ran Baekdu Bookstore in front of Seoul National University, the Gwanak Police Station frequently confiscated books, and when I was pregnant with our second child, I was taken twice while heavily pregnant."
She said that due to Kim’s democratization activism, she was repeatedly taken by the police and ANSP, and in 1992, when Kim was the deputy spokesperson for Kim Dae-jung, her family was accused of being a spy ring, enduring many hardships.
She lamented, "We have gone through such difficult times. I have always believed that my husband’s politics are right and have supported him," adding, "But now, because of my older brother, I don’t know what to do as we face an embarrassing situation."
